TikTok on Wednesday agreed to pay $92 million to settle claims stemming from a class-action lawsuit alleging the app illegally tracked and shared the personal data of users without their consent. The attorneys for the users said the app engages in what they call "covert theft" while attempting to hide its tracks. Last week, Attorney General Todd Rokita filed two lawsuits against social media giant TikTok. Over the last three months, TikTok has been hit with 15 lawsuits that make essentially the same claim: its in-app browser is illegally tracking user behavior in violation of the Federal Wiretap Act.
